Doctors wrote notes by hand, and people transcribed them into formal medical records. Later, electronic transcription began in the late 20th century. In the past 20 years, electronic health records (EHR) have changed how healthcare documentation works.<\/p>\n<p>Recently, AI technologies like natural language processing (NLP), speech recognition, and machine learning started to change medical transcription. AI can now listen to conversations between patients and doctors, understand the clinical meaning, and create structured notes such as SOAP notes. These notes can be added directly into EHRs.<\/p>\n<p>AI can work fast and handle large amounts of transcription. But human transcriptionists and editors are still important. They review and correct AI work to keep the documents accurate and clear.<\/p>\n<h2>Challenges of Relying Solely on AI in Medical Transcription<\/h2>\n<p>AI software converts spoken words into text quickly. It can handle different accents and dialects. But AI cannot do everything on its own. Here are some problems AI faces:<\/p>\n<ul>\n<li><strong>Accuracy and Contextual Understanding:<\/strong> AI has trouble with complicated medical terms, abbreviations, and words that sound alike. It also struggles when people speak fast or over each other. AI&#8217;s word error rate is about 10-15%. Human transcriptionists are much more accurate, usually around 98-99%. Humans can understand tone, meaning, and complex context better than machines.<\/li>\n<li><strong>Speech Variability and Noise:<\/strong> Accents, background sounds, and poor audio quality affect AI\u2019s transcription quality. Human transcriptionists can understand unclear speech and guess missing information using context.<\/li>\n<li><strong>Specialty-Specific Nuances:<\/strong> Medical specialties have unique terms and ways of documenting. AI scribes may not perfectly adjust notes without human help. For example, gastrointestinal doctors need detailed diet history, while ear specialists note ear symptoms.<\/li>\n<li><strong>Legal and Compliance Risks:<\/strong> Wrong documentation can harm patients and break laws like HIPAA. AI alone might miss or misinterpret important details, causing legal problems.<\/li>\n<li><strong>Lack of Empathy and Judgment:<\/strong> AI cannot feel empathy or understand subtle conversation details. It can handle different amounts of work.<\/li>\n<\/ul>\n<p>For example, some companies show how AI and humans together can improve clinical work and document quality in many specialties.<\/p>\n<h2>Addressing Workforce Changes in Medical Transcription<\/h2>\n<p>The U.S. Bureau of Labor Statistics expects jobs for medical transcriptionists to decline 4-5% between 2023 and 2033. This does not mean the job will disappear, but the focus will shift to editing, quality checks, AI management, and supervision.<\/p>\n<p>New roles include:<\/p>\n<ul>\n<li><strong>AI Training and Development:<\/strong> Transcriptionists help improve AI by giving feedback and training data.<\/li>\n<li><strong>Quality Assurance Specialists:<\/strong> Transcriptionists focus on checking AI work for accuracy and compliance.<\/li>\n<li><strong>Remote Medical Transcription Jobs:<\/strong> Many transcriptionists work from home, reviewing AI drafts remotely for more flexibility.<\/li>\n<\/ul>\n<p>Some organizations note that human help is still needed when AI struggles with complex cases, ensuring records show the real patient experience.<\/p>\n<h2>AI and Workflow Automation: Enhancing Clinical Documentation<\/h2>\n<p>AI is being used together with workflow automation to improve medical documentation. However, there will still be around 8,100 job openings yearly, largely due to evolving needs in healthcare documentation. The traditional role is diminishing but not disappearing.<\/p>\n<\/p><\/div>\n<\/details>\n<details>\n<summary>How does AI medical transcription work?<\/summary>\n<div class=\"faq-content\">\n<p>AI medical transcription uses intelligent speech recognition, natural language processing, and machine learning to listen to patient interactions, analyze context, and generate accurate, formatted medical notes like SOAP notes during and after visits, reducing clinician workload.<\/p>\n<\/p><\/div>\n<\/details>\n<details>\n<summary>What are AI scribes?<\/summary>\n<div class=\"faq-content\">\n<p>AI scribes are advanced transcription tools that listen to medical conversations, understand clinical context, and autonomously produce organized, accurate medical documentation, often tailored to specific clinical scenarios, thereby automating and enhancing the medical transcription process.<\/p>\n<\/p><\/div>\n<\/details>\n<details>\n<summary>Will AI replace medical transcriptionists?<\/summary>\n<div class=\"faq-content\">\n<p>AI will replace many manual transcription tasks but not transcriptionists entirely.
